TheraLoop AI, Inc. ("TheraLoop," "we," "us," or "our") operates BraveBot, an AI-assisted platform designed to support psychotherapy homework. This Privacy Policy explains how we collect, use, and protect information when you use our services, including SMS messaging.
Important: BraveBot is currently available only as part of a research study conducted with Mass General Brigham. It is designed to support therapy homework under clinician supervision and is not a standalone treatment or replacement for a licensed clinician.
BraveBot is an investigational tool being evaluated in an Institutional Review Board (IRB)-approved research study.
BraveBot has not yet been proven safe or effective outside of this research setting.

We use Twilio to deliver SMS reminders. Messages may include homework reminders and secure session links. Your phone number is shared only with Twilio for message delivery and is not used for marketing.
